              <text>My cousin Carlos worked at the Lampshade Factory up until around 2000. They made lampshades all day long, from the metal part to the fabric covering. It was a place in the neighborhood where people could get a job. It was steady employment and most people could walk to work. A lot of the condominiums that you see now used to be factories like this one. </text>

              <text>After going to the auto parts store with my dad, we would sometimes go to Dawn Donuts. I must have been around 10 or 12 years old. There were panels of windows up the driveway so you could watch the donuts come down the conveyor belt. You could smell the fragrance of the donuts down the street. Do you remember the donuts, not the powdered donuts, but the ones with the sugar on top and the jelly inside. Those were my favorite. There were long lines on the weekends, and the shop would even be open ‘til 9 o’clock when we left church in the evening. </text>
